How much does it cost to rent a home in Cumberland?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Cumberland 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,101 | $550 | $1,500 |
| Cumberland 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,454 | $599 | $2,400 |
| Cumberland 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,017 | $1,850 | $2,295 |

Cheapest Neighborhoods for Apartments in Cumberland, MD
Pricing Updated: 11/01/2025Current apartment rentals in the Cumberland, MD area range in price from $625 to $1,200 with an overall median price of $1,030. The three Cumberland neighborhoods with the lowest median rent pricing are North End at $625, South Cumberland at $650, and Downtown Cumberland at $650. Here is today’s list of the top 5 neighborhoods with the lowest median pricing for Cumberland Apartments for rent:
| Neighborhood | Median Price | Min Price | Available Units |
|---|---|---|---|
| North End | $1,000 | $625 | 13 |
| South Cumberland | $1,000 | $650 | 12 |
| Downtown Cumberland | $1,050 | $650 | 11 |
| East Side | $1,050 | $625 | 11 |
| West Side | $1,050 | $650 | 11 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Cumberland
What type of rentals are currently available in Cumberland?
There are currently 56 Apartments for Rent in Cumberland, MD with pricing that ranges from $625 to $1,200. There are also 50 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Cumberland ranging from $550 to $2,400.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Cumberland?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Cumberland ranges from $550 to $2,400 with an average monthly rent of $1,249.
